PL bosses axe Young Shield Play-off.

Premier League bosses have scrapped the Young Shield Play-off competition to cope𒀰 with an increasing fixture schedu🦂le.

The addition o🌸f the British League Cup and an increase of three clubs over the past two years has left clubs with a packed program🦩me.

British Speedway vice-chairman Peter Toogood said: "We all re-visited our proposed competitions for next season an🅷d it was agreed that something had ♔to give."
